What is È character?

“È” is a letter. The letter E with a grave accent. È means “is” in modern Italian [ɛ], e.g. il cane è piccolo meaning “the dog is small”. It is derived from Latin ĕst and is accented to distinguish it from the conjunction e meaning “and”. È is also used to mark a stressed [ɛ] at the end of a word only, as in caffè.

What does this ∈ mean?

The symbol ∈ indicates set membership and means “is an element of” so that the statement x∈A means that x is an element of the set A. In other words, x is one of the objects in the collection of (possibly many) objects in the set A.

The number e , sometimes called the natural number, or Euler’s number, is an important mathematical constant approximately equal to 2.71828. When used as the base for a logarithm, the corresponding logarithm is called the natural logarithm, and is written as ln(x) ⁡ . Note that ln(e)=1 ⁡ and that ln(1)=0 ⁡ .

What is the meaning of ∑?

The symbol ∑ indicates summation and is used as a shorthand notation for the sum of terms that follow a pattern.

How do I type é on my keyboard Mac?

For example, to type é, hold option key while typing e, then release both and type e again. To type accents on capital letters, add shift to the final step. For example, to type É, hold option key and e, then shift key and e.
